Assassin's Creed III isn't exactly blowing away reviewers. It seems the game is quite sloppy in some areas, with more than a handful of bugs causing issues. Ubisoft has taken to a Reddit AMA to answer some of these claims.

On stealth issues...

our stealth is primarily "social stealth", and we've been debating having a crouch button since pretty much day 1. It was always the vision that crouching in public spaces is not "hiding in plain sight" - if anything you're calling attention to yourself. We found that the "stalking zones" - the low vegitation where you can crouch down while low profile - are a good compromise since it allows you to crouch but only in circumstances that make sense.
